What is Drools rule engine?

What is Drools rule engine?

A : In earlier days, business logic was generally implemented directly in the application code.Even today, many applications are built with business logic tightly coupled with the application code. This approach of rule implementation/ business logic implementation has lot of disadvantages and the biggest problem is tightly coupling.As a consequence, if there is a change in business logic,you need to make changes in all the areas which are impacted. Drools rule engine takes care of all the concerns discussed above.

So the new approach of using rule engines (like Drools rule engine, ILog JRules and many other) has emarged and revolutionized the business logic implementation. The biggest advantage is, 구현 및 비즈니스 로직을 유지하는 응용 code.The 프로세스에서 비즈니스 로직 구현 디커플링 (규칙) 훨씬 쉽고 빠르게 규칙 엔진은.








Drools가 규칙 엔진의 장점은 다음과.

에이) 선언적 구현 : 규칙 / 비즈니스 로직은 선언적인 방법으로 정의하고 응용 프로그램 코드를 작성하는 것보다 훨씬 쉽다된다.

B) 데이터 및 로직 분리 : 이는 다시 데이터 및 비즈니스 로직 디커플링의 장점 (규칙).

C) 속도, 확장 성 및 정확성 : 여기서 장점은 RETE 알고리즘과 같은 효율적인 알고리즘에서 유래, 도약 알고리즘 etc.These 전투 검증 된 알고리즘하고 효율적으로 수행, 정확하고 신속하게.

디) 비즈니스 로직의 중앙 집중화 : 모든 비즈니스 로직은 / 규칙이 집중된다. 그래서 / 업데이트 향상 / 유지하기가 더 쉽다.

Tagged on: , ,
============================================= ============================================== 아마존에서 최고의 Techalpine 책을 구입하십시오,en,전기 기술자 CT 밤나무 전기,en
============================================== ---------------------------------------------------------------- electrician ct chestnutelectric
error

Enjoy this blog? Please spread the word :)

Follow by Email
LinkedIn
LinkedIn
Share